Lower League eCup Play-In Tournament

A free online FIFA video game tournament called the Lower League eCup was founded shortly after COVID hit as a way to help keep the lower league soccer community connected and engaged. It is not a professional competition and is strictly for casual gamers. Lansing Common FC was among the 74 clubs that were represented in the 2021 tournament and we’re looking for entrants for January 2022!

Our participation helped build awareness of our club through articles like this one.

The 2022 eCup tournament will begin on Tuesday, January 4th with the finals being played the week of February 14th. FIFA 22 is the version of the game that will be used.

There will be tournaments on three separate platforms: PC, PlayStation, and Xbox. Each platform will have two divisions: A Premier Division for players officially representing a club and a Second Division for anyone else that wants to participate. There will also be a separate Rocket League tournament that can be played on any platform.

A play-in tournament will be held to determine our representative for each platform’s Premier Division. Qualification matches will be played between November 29th and December 15th and live-streamed on Twitch when possible.
